ii.
there under the steady
hot shower, i rinse the
chlorine out of my
sun-streaked hair (the
remaining essence of
summertime). outside,
near-yet-distant booms
ring out into the heat.
i find myself remembering
this holiday, but years
ago... so young, but so
sure. fireworks in the
alley all night; bright
bursts of color and vivid
light over the lake. it seems
so long ago, and i am
older now, but my heart
still beats with that same
familiar anticipation, the
same exhilaration.
